Children's social skills in action
The development of children's social skills is the foundation of their successful life. See how to encourage them.
Social skills are an integral part of the personal development of children aged 7 to 9 years. Create an environment where children learn to communicate effectively, collaborate, and express their opinions. Through games and group activities, you can encourage empathy and understanding, which will help them navigate interpersonal relationships better. These skills are crucial not only for school but also for children's future life and career.
